A Japanese drama that examines the frailty of love, intimacy, and deceit. The movie centers on Tetsuo, a sculptor who works covertly for a company that have sex dolls, and his marriage to Sonoko. The narrative turns into a meditation on loneliness, desire, and the masks that couples put on to keep their relationship intact. Issey Takahashi and Yu Aoi's performances give the story a sensitive, melancholic foundation that makes the spectator feel the weight of unsaid truths.
